Handytool
개발자무료로컬에서 실행

Cron 식 빌더

Cron 식을 작성, 유효성 검사, 설명합니다——다음 5번의 실행과 평문 영어 설명을 확인합니다.

사전 설정
시간날짜요일
의미
at :00 on 0h, every of every, every
다음 5회 실행
  • 2026-04-28T00:00:00Z
  • 2026-04-29T00:00:00Z
  • 2026-04-30T00:00:00Z
  • 2026-05-01T00:00:00Z
  • 2026-05-02T00:00:00Z

시간은 UTC로 표시됩니다.

Cron 식 빌더 소개

Handytool의 cron 빌더는 5필드 cron 식을 평문 영어 설명으로 변환하고 다음 5개의 UTC 발화 시간을 보여줍니다. 매분, 매시간, 매일 등의 사전 설정을 선택하거나 범위(1-5), 목록(1,3,5), 단계(*/15)를 사용하여 고유한 식을 입력합니다. 식은 로컬에서 구문 분석되고 다음 실행 미리보기는 표준 Vixie-cron 규칙에 대한 분 단위 시뮬레이션 일치로 계산됩니다.

Cron 식 빌더 기능

  • 01

    평문 영어 설명

    모든 유효한 식은 문장으로 설명됩니다——"모든 시간의 :00에, 1월의 1일에, 매 업무일"——배포 전에 작업이 실제로 무엇을 할지 확인할 수 있습니다.

  • 02

    다음 5개의 UTC 실행

    식이 구문 분석되면 발화할 다음 5번의 시간이 ISO-8601 UTC로 나열됩니다. 자정 작업이 시간대에서 올바른 시간 경계에서 발화하는지 확인하는 데 유용합니다.

  • 03

    범위, 목록, 단계

    표준 cron 구문을 지원합니다: */N 단계, A-B 범위, A,B,C 목록. 필드 경계가 검증됩니다(분 0–59, 시간 0–23, 날짜 1–31, 월 1–12, 요일 0–6).

Cron 식 빌더 자주 묻는 질문

어떤 cron 맛을 지원합니까?
표준 5필드 Vixie-cron——분, 시간, 월일, 월, 요일. @daily와 같은 이름과 선택적 6초 필드는 지원되지 않습니다. 대부분의 프로덕션 스케줄러(cron, Kubernetes CronJob, GitHub Actions)가 5필드 형식을 사용하기 때문입니다.
다음 실행이 UTC인 이유는 무엇입니까?
대부분의 CI/CD 시스템과 클라우드 스케줄러는 UTC에서 cron 식을 해석합니다. UTC를 표시하면 미리보기가 휴대 가능하게 유지됩니다——브라우저의 시간대로 오인되지 않고 한 번에 머릿속으로 현지 시간으로 변환합니다.
*/15와 0,15,30,45의 차이는 무엇입니까?
분 필드에서 사용할 때 둘 다 15분마다 발화합니다. */15는 범위의 시작(이 경우 0)에서 시작하여 15씩 단계합니다. 분의 경우 동일합니다. 시간의 경우 */6은 0,6,12,18을 의미합니다.
월의 마지막 날에 작업을 트리거할 수 있습니까?
표준 cron에는 특별한 "마지막 날" 토큰이 없습니다(일부 맛이 L을 추가하지만 원본 사양은 아님). 월일에 28-31을 사용하여 대략 하거나 1일에 일정을 예약하고 작업 내에서 이전 달을 확인할 수 있습니다.

관련 도구

개발자

다른 도구 둘러보기

모든 도구